MMA4Real's October Middleweight MMA Rankings
1. Anderson Silva
2. Nate Marquardt
3. Dan Henderson
4. Yushin Okami
5. Yoshihiro Akiyama
6. Jorge Santiago
7. Vitor Belfort
8. Chael Sonnen
9. Demian Maia
10. Robbie Lawler
Quick Notes:
-#4 Yushin Okami will take on #8 Chael Sonnen on the undercard of UFC 104.
-#7(formerly #10) jumps up a few spots with his KO of Rich Franklin at UFC 103
-The reason Lawler was dropped so far is because of inactivity combined with Belfort's win.
